Romney Points to Failures, GOP Governors Tout Jobs
A recent TV spot that ran for weeks in Virginia had all the makings of an ad touting President Barack Obama's re-election effort.
"Virginia is growing strong again, and so is our future," gushed the narrator, adding that Virginians were now enjoying "the lowest unemployment rate in over three years."
Far from an Obama campaign plug, the ad was paid for by Republican donors and narrated by Republican Gov. Bob McDonnell, a potential running mate of GOP presidential candidate Mitt Romney.
